Does the Honda 3.5 V6 have a timing belt?
From model year 2018 and later all Honda Accord engines came equipped with a timing chain. From 2003 to 2017 4 cylinder Accord engines came equipped with timing chains while the V6 engines came equipped with timing belts.

Is i VTEC better than VTEC?
Intelligent Variable Timing (and lift) Electronically Controlled (iVTEC), is a system that combines VTEC and VTC into one unit. The VTEC part of the system allows valve overlap to be adjusted at any moment, resulting in much greater efficiency and slightly better performance. …

Where are Honda V6 engines made?
Here are the U.S.-based Honda manufacturing plants that produce Honda parts and components: Anna, Ohio – L4 Engines, V6 Engines, Twin Turbo V6 Engines. Russells Point, Ohio – Gear Sets, Continuously Variable Transmissions, Hybrid Power Systems.
